The Great Northern Clean Up featured public clean up registration point and fun day, run by Mount Isa City Council and Smoking Gun Café at Mount Isa Plaza in Pioneer.
Councillor Paul Stretton, environmental management portfolio said it was great to see kids and their parents, community groups, and residents turn out for the event.
“We always have a good response from the community who want to do their bit for the environment, and clean up around the community,” Cr Stretton said.
“It’s a major focus for Council year-round for waste collection and litter reduction, but we really enjoying working together with the community for this particular event.”
Council thanked those who attended. “While we are committed to waste and litter control all year round, we especially enjoy working with the community on this special day.,” Council said.
The event is held in the cooler months of the year unlike the Clean Up Australia Day which is held in March.
